For a critical study of secondary growth in plants, which one or the following paris of plants is suitable ?

A

Sugarcane and sunflower

B

Teak and pine

C

Deodar and fern

D

Wheat and maiden hair fern

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
b

The increase in diameter or thickness is due to the formation of secondary tissues as a result of the activities of vascular cambium and cork cambium. This secondary growth is characteristic of dicot stem and root . Thus sugarcane , pine, ferns, wheat , etc cannot be used to study secondary growth.
